    Dolphins | Team agrees to terms with Holliday
    Wed, 21 Feb 2007 10:33:40 -0800

    Armando Salguero, of the Miami Herald, reports the Miami Dolphins have agreed to terms with DL Vonnie Holliday on a four-year, $20 million contract. Holliday is expected to sign the deal Wednesday, Feb. 21. Holliday will earn $7 million in the first year of the deal.
